Saygohan

Saygohan is a village located in Bhainsdehi tehsil of Betul district in Madhya Pradesh, India. It is situated 24km away from sub-district headquarter Bhainsdehi (tehsildar office) and 41km away from district headquarter Betul. As per 2009 stats, Bothiya is the gram panchayat of Saygohan village.

About Saygohan

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Saygohan is 485290. The village spans a total geographical area of 576.94 hectares. Bhainsdehi is nearest town to Saygohan village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 24km away.

Population of Saygohan

Below is a concise population overview of Saygohan as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 1,029 534 495
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 160 86 74
Scheduled Castes (SC) 43 26 17
Scheduled Tribes (ST) 956 491 465
Literate Population 579 344 235
Illiterate Population 450 190 260

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Saygohan village:

  • The total population of Saygohan village is around 1,029, including approximately 534 males and 495 females, with a sex ratio of 926 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 160 children aged 0–6 years in Saygohan village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Saygohan village has 43 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 956 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
  • The literacy rate of Saygohan village is about 56.27%, with male literacy at 64.42% and female literacy at 47.47%.
  • There are around 188 households in Saygohan village.

Connectivity of Saygohan

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Saygohan. As per the 2011 stats, Saygohan had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within village
Private Bus Service Available within village
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
